Tranquility of Richmond Heights

562 Richmond Road, Richmond Heights, OH 44143 · 2162918585 · 60 certified beds

Overall★★☆☆☆ 2/5
Health inspections★★☆☆☆ 2/5
Staffing★☆☆☆☆ 1/5
Quality measures★★★★★ 5/5

Ownership

CMS lists no chain affiliation for this facility. Ownership type on record: For profit - Limited Liability company.

Staffing (hours per resident per day)

Total nurse staffing: 3.79 (Ohio median: 3.57). RN hours: 0.54. Weekend total: 3.61. Nursing staff turnover: 77%.
